Typical pricing is in line with regional averages. For standard blown-in fiberglass attic insulation, homeowners might expect prices in the range of $1,500 - $3,500, depending on the home's size and existing conditions. Spray foam insulation is a premium service, often costing between $3,500 and $7,500+ for an average attic. Most reputable contractors offer free estimates and can provide guidance on potential rebates or financing options. 1What is the most important type of insulation for my Houston, AL home given the local climate?

For Houston's humid subtropical climate, with hot, humid summers and mild winters, attic insulation is the most critical. Proper attic insulation (typically R-38 to R-60) acts as a primary barrier against radiant heat gain from the sun, which is the dominant challenge here. This significantly reduces cooling costs and strain on your AC system, while also providing necessary thermal resistance for our occasional colder spells.

2How much does insulation installation typically cost for a home in Houston, Alabama?

Costs vary based on home size, material (like fiberglass batts or blown-in cellulose), and the area being insulated (attic, walls, crawl space). For a standard attic upgrade in a 1,500-2,000 sq ft home, homeowners in the Houston area can expect a range of $1,500 to $3,500. It's important to get multiple itemized quotes from local contractors, as material availability and labor costs in Southeast Alabama directly influence pricing.

3Are there any specific local regulations or rebates for insulation in Alabama I should know about?

Alabama does not have a statewide building energy code, so regulations can vary by local jurisdiction; always check with the Houston city office or Henry County. However, there are financial incentives: Alabama Power offers rebates for adding attic insulation to existing homes, and federal tax credits for certain insulation materials are available, making it a great time to invest in efficiency upgrades.

4What is the best time of year to install or upgrade insulation in my home?

While insulation can be installed year-round, the ideal times in Houston are during the milder spring (March-May) or fall (September-November). Attic work in summer can be dangerously hot for installers and may disrupt your cooling, while winter installations are less common. Scheduling during these shoulder seasons ensures comfort for workers and allows you to optimize your home's efficiency before peak summer heat or winter chills arrive.

5What should I look for when choosing a local insulation contractor in the Houston area?

Prioritize contractors who are licensed, insured, and have proven experience with homes in Southeast Alabama's climate. Ask for local references and check their knowledge of moisture control—vital for our high humidity—to prevent mold. A reputable provider should offer a detailed, in-home assessment and clearly explain the recommended R-values, materials, and warranty specifics for your project.
